What is a resident assistant supervisor?

Resident Assistant Supervisors are professionals who oversee and guide a team of Resident Assistants (RAs) in college or university residence halls. Their primary responsibilities include training, supporting, and evaluating RAs, as well as assisting with conflict resolution and crisis management among residents. They also help coordinate programming and ensure policies are followed to create a safe, inclusive living environment. Resident Assistant Supervisors serve as a bridge between RAs and higher-level housing administrators.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a resident assistant supervisor?

To thrive as a Resident Assistant Supervisor, you need experience in residential life, leadership abilities, and a relevant bachelor’s degree or higher. Familiarity with student information systems, incident reporting software, and crisis management protocols is typically required. Strong interpersonal skills, conflict resolution, and the ability to mentor and motivate others distinguish top performers in this role. These skills ensure effective supervision, a safe and supportive residential environment, and positive student development outcomes.

What are some common challenges faced by resident assistant supervisors, and how can they be managed effectively?

Resident Assistant Supervisors often encounter challenges such as balancing administrative duties with providing support to Resident Assistants (RAs), addressing conflicts within the team, and ensuring clear communication between RAs and campus housing management. Effective supervisors manage these challenges by setting regular check-ins with their team, fostering an inclusive and supportive environment, and providing ongoing training and resources for RAs. Building strong relationships and maintaining open lines of communication are key strategies for ensuring both resident well-being and team cohesion.

Do you need a certification to be a resident assistant supervisor?

Resident Assistant Supervisors typically do not require a formal certification, but they often need previous experience as a resident assistant and strong interpersonal skills. Some institutions may offer training programs or certifications related to conflict resolution, emergency procedures, or leadership, which can enhance qualifications.

Is being a resident assistant supervisor a hard job?

Being a resident assistant supervisor is a demanding role that involves managing resident assistants, handling conflict resolution, and ensuring a safe living environment. It requires strong leadership, communication skills, and the ability to handle stressful situations, often with irregular hours and responsibilities that extend beyond typical office work.
